France and Germany say Iran has violated the temporary agreement with the USA

Emmanuel Macron, the President of France, and Friedrich Merz, the Chancellor of Germany, held Iran responsible for violating the temporary memorandum with the USA

Macron said on the sidelines of the NATO summit that Iran’s attacks on US military bases in the Persian Gulf region were a violation of the temporary agreement and that Tehran made a mistake by carrying out these attacks. However, he expressed hope that the planned talks within the framework of the 60-day ceasefire between Iran and the USA would continue

Merz also stated that European leaders have emphasized to Donald Trump that a sustainable agreement with Iran must be reached, but the responsibility for the latest violation of the temporary ceasefire lies with Iran

These statements were made after Trump announced that the recent memorandum and ceasefire with Iran, in his view, have ended and that the USA will again target Iran in its continued attacks
